< A Drumpf administration decision identifying gig economy workers at one company as “independent contractors” rather than “employees” could have massive implications >
< It’s an issue with big stakes for the tech industry. Tech companies that offer services through apps, like ride-sharing apps Uber and Lyft and online home services company Handy, have fought efforts across the country to force them to offer full benefits to their workers. >
